We played a game called Truth, Truth and Lie. Everyone gets three cards, then spins a story for each word. The twist? Only two stories are true, and one is completely made up. The rest of the group places their bets, trying to sniff out the sneaky lie.


It turned into the perfect mix of storytelling, detective work, and friendly chaos. Even better, it turned into an unexpected English lesson. Everyone was digging deep for vocabulary, describing wild situations, and getting creative with their storytelling — all while trying to keep a straight face.
